Some site review comments: I' d personally prefer the " Fiona Harrold Life Coaching" logo/type on Template #2 (san serif) to replace the one shown on Template #1, my design preference. The current gray color text would be changed to white, and the thin drop shadow added. I prefer the simplicity of it and the smaller font size. If you keep the serif font, I suggest making it a tad smaller and moving it up by the same amount. I don' t care for the font used for " Life' s better..." slogan. It' s not that I mind a script font style, I just don' t think that particular one fits in with the overall design. Regarding the blue and pink colors, I wish they were a different shade and tone, more muted. They are colors associated with babies and she is a Life Coach who works with adults.
